Look: ESPN’s Computer Updates Its Final Four Prediction

June 26, 2024 by The Spun

ARLINGTON, TX – APRIL 04: The Wilson basketball with the Final Four logo is seen as the Connecticut Huskies practice ahead of the 2014 NCAA Men’s Final Four at AT&T Stadium on April 4, 2014 in Arlington, Texas. (Photo by Jamie Squire/Getty Images)

We’re still a month and change away from the NCAA Tournament but the Final Four contenders are really starting to distinguish themselves from the pretenders. 

ESPN’s College Basketball Power Index computer model (BPI) recently recalculated the odds of all teams’ national title hopes and there are some interesting changes to say the least. A new poll was released today with Purdue maintaining its place as the No. 1 team in the nation – but they weren’t given strong odds of making a run to the Final Four.

The top odds of reaching the Final Four, as of writing, belong to Houston (56.6-percent), Tennessee (52.6-percent), Alabama (26.5-percent) and UCLA (25.3-percent). Purdue weren’t even the first team out with their 19.6-percent odds of reaching the Final Four surprisingly trailing Texas at 20.7-percent.

Interestingly, despite giving Alabama slightly better odds of making the NCAA Tournament Final Four than UCLA, the ESPN BPI gave UCLA better odds of reaching the championship game and winning the national title.

It’s a head scratcher to see Purdue get lower odds in this way despite being the only one-loss team in a Power Five conference left standing.

Perhaps there’s a belief that Purdue will hit a wall with a bunch of games against their biggest rivals all coming up. 

But the Boilermakers haven’t hit the wall yet. And if they beat teams like Indiana and Northwestern without seeing their odds improve, things might start looking fishy.
